Top 5 Reasons to Consider a Real Estate Agent

When it comes to navigating the complex world of real estate, having a knowledgeable guide by your side can make all the difference. Real estate agents play a pivotal role in the buying and selling process, offering a wealth of benefits that can save you time, money, and stress. In this post, we'll delve into the top five reasons why you should seriously consider using a real estate agent for your next property transaction.

1. Expertise and Local Knowledge: One of the foremost advantages of working with a real estate agent is their expertise. These professionals are trained and experienced in the intricacies of the real estate market. They understand the local housing market, from neighborhood trends to property values, and can provide valuable insights to help you make informed decisions.

2. Access to Exclusive Listings: Real estate agents have access to a vast network of listings, including those not readily available to the general public. They can help you find hidden gems and off-market properties that align with your preferences and budget. This access can be a game-changer in competitive markets where desirable properties move quickly.

3. Negotiation Skills: Negotiating a real estate deal can be complex and emotionally charged. Real estate agents act as skilled intermediaries who can advocate on your behalf, ensuring you get the best possible terms and price. Their negotiation skills can be particularly valuable when dealing with counteroffers or tricky situations.

4. Time Savings: Buying or selling a property involves a multitude of tasks, from paperwork and inspections to showings and marketing. Real estate agents handle these responsibilities, saving you a significant amount of time and allowing you to focus on other aspects of your life.

5. Legal and Transactional Expertise: Real estate transactions come with a myriad of legal documents and requirements. Agents are well-versed in the legalities and can help you navigate the process smoothly, reducing the risk of costly mistakes. They also have connections with professionals like inspectors, appraisers, and title companies, streamlining the transaction.
